📋 Description

• Serve as a representative of Oxford Instruments by providing exceptional technical support, installation, and maintenance for plasma etching and deposition equipment.

• Oversee the installation and commissioning of cutting-edge plasma etch and deposition systems, ensuring adherence to customer specifications, cleanroom standards, and process readiness.

• Perform scheduled and emergency maintenance with accuracy. Identify root causes beyond surface symptoms and verify repairs against rigorous vacuum tolerances, leak-up rates, and process standards.

• Foster trust and long-lasting relationships through prompt communication and practical training.

• Address intricate hardware and software challenges using specialized tools. Offer remote assistance as necessary to minimize downtime and enhance operational uptime.

• Calibrate essential components and execute performance-enhancing upgrades to guarantee optimal system reliability and throughput.


⛳️ Requirements

• A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Physics, or a related technical discipline.

• Equivalent hands-on experience in the service of semiconductor equipment may be considered as a substitute.

• 3–5 years of field service experience within the semiconductor industry, particularly focused on plasma etch and deposition systems.

• Knowledge of cleanroom operations and safety procedures.

• Practical experience with vacuum technologies: turbo pumps, cryogenic pumps, and roughing pumps.

• Proficient in troubleshooting 208V electrical systems and 24V control subsystems.

• Experienced with diagnostic instruments such as vacuum leak detectors, RF power meters, digital voltmeters (DVMs), LCR meters, multimeters, and megohm meters.

• Solid understanding of RF theory and inductively coupled plasma (ICP) systems.

• Familiar with semiconductor processes including RIE, PECVD, ICP, and ALD.

• Must possess a valid driver’s license with a clean driving record, a passport, and the ability to travel independently.

• Should be physically agile and comfortable working in tight or awkward spaces.

• Must be capable of lifting and handling equipment weighing up to 50 lbs independently.

• Willingness to engage in extensive weekday travel to support customer installations and service requirements, Monday through Friday.
